For example, Exo-force has humans versus robots, while Bionicle Chronicles has tales of the Turaga.&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/9043832530300896142-4404798005287650513?l=jodyswriting.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://jodyswriting.blogspot.com/feeds/4404798005287650513/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=9043832530300896142&amp;postID=4404798005287650513' title='24 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9043832530300896142/posts/default/4404798005287650513'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/9043832530300896142/posts/default/4404798005287650513'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://jodyswriting.blogspot.com/2008/01/book-report-lego-exo-force-escape-from.html' title='Book Report:  Lego Exo-force Escape from Sentai Mountain'/><author><name>YoshiDude</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/17308201830215903779</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='27' height='32' src='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-Tcm6VuugBO8/TZJd3bGzWeI/AAAAAAAAABM/3M7lkejeD7I/s220/dark%2Bblue%2Byoshi%2Begg.bmp'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_Yt94uoFppNw/R54Bs5UxovI/AAAAAAAAAAc/dDbvRmlnHkA/s72-c/51680BXBZ5L._SS500_.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>24</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-9043832530300896142.post-9204325448874133985</id><published>2007-11-30T14:50:00.000-05:00</published><updated>2007-12-05T15:36:12.959-05:00</updated><title type='text'></title><content type='html'>&lt;h1&gt;&lt;br&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;&lt;h1&gt;Chimpanzees&lt;br&gt;&lt;/h1&gt;&lt;br&gt;    I'd like to tell you about chimpanzees and this is what I'd like to tell you:&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;   Chimps eat a lot of things, &lt;br&gt;&l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;like &lt;/font&gt;eat plants, nuts, berries, other fruits, insects and medium-sized animals, and eggs and honey.&lt;br&gt;    &lt;br&gt;    Chimps use lots of tools.&lt;br&gt;&l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;For example, &lt;/font&gt;they make tools like rock bullets and they fish for termites with twigs stripped of leaves.  And they also use a strip of grass poked into a beehive to get honey.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;    This is how they hunt.&lt;br&gt;They have territories for hunting and they have guard chimpanzees to guard the territory. &l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;Also, &lt;/font&gt;males hunt more than females.  The males work together when hunting.  Sometimes some wait in ambush, while others drive the prey toward the ambush.  They communicate with each other to hunt.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;    This is how they communicate.  &lt;br&gt;They touch each other to communicate, as in hugging, tickling, kissing, patting on the back, touching hands, and shaking fists.  They can &l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;also &lt;/font&gt;learn American Sign Language from humans and they can feel and communicate emotions.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;    This is their habitat.&lt;br&gt;They live in twenty-one African countries.  They usually live in rainforests, but they can &l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;also&lt;/font&gt; adapt to a wide variety of foods so they can travel to different habitats.  &l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;    This is a Chimp's life cycle.&lt;br&gt;&lt;font face="Verdana, Arial, Helvetica"&gt;First t&lt;/font&gt;he life cycle of a chimpanzee is first they have babies. A baby chimpanzee is born and at three-to-six months, rides on mom's back and explores its surroundings and drinks milk.  At three or four years, it weans, and reaches adolescence at about eight years old.  It's partly grown and will stay with the group several more years.  They will reach adulthood at 13 and be in their prime at twenty and thirty years.  In adulthood, it leaves home.&lt;br&gt;&lt;br&gt;So, I have told you all I know about chimps.
